Pros

You always learn new things and have the opportunity to expand your skills. Overall, it gives you a very good opportunity to start for a successful career.

Cons

The training program is self funded so that you should be able to afford your living expenses while on training.

Pros

Brand new office in the financial district. Knowledgeable trainers. Covers some of the leading new technologies in web/java development. If you went through college and had trouble putting it all together, this job will help you achieve that and get you in shape to be a developer.

Cons

Currently we use IGEL's that connect to VM's in England. It's an awful solution which should be solved soon. All sorts of websites are blocked by the IT guys in England, and it's rather annoying and useless. If we want to slack off, we'll find something on the internet. The free training also means unpaid training. If they decide to hire you, I think they should give you a monthly stipend to help you get by, maybe 300-400$ for travel expenses. The city isn't cheap.

Pros

FDM's clients are big names and do wonders for a CV You get exposed to some pretty wide scale technologies learned so much in my six months on site compared to a friend did working for a smaller company. Good graduate pay for most places in England You make a lot of great contacts and meet a lot of great people.

Cons

Unpaid training period is one, especially if you don't get signed off right away. FDM market themselves as a clear cut solution, once you join that's it your certain to get a job. This is not the case. You still have to work hard and you are still competing against other trainees for jobs. Do not expect everything to be handed to you on a silver platter. Requirement to be flexible in location (Could be a pro if you like to travel) First year pay is not that great when you compare it to graduate rates in London
